Key Insights of Japan Distributed Storage Systems Market
- Market Size (2023): Estimated at $2.5 billion, reflecting robust enterprise adoption and government-driven digital initiatives.
- Forecast Value (2023–2033): Projected to reach approximately $8.2 billion, driven by increasing data volumes and cloud migration strategies.
- CAGR (2026–2033): Approximately 14%, indicating sustained growth fueled by technological innovation and policy support.
- Leading Segment: Software-defined storage solutions dominate, accounting for over 60% of the market share, with hardware components evolving rapidly.
- Core Application: Data backup, disaster recovery, and cloud-native storage services are primary drivers, reflecting enterprise needs for resilience and scalability.
- Leading Geography: Tokyo metropolitan area holds over 50% market share, benefiting from dense corporate hubs and advanced infrastructure.
- Key Market Opportunity: Growing demand for hybrid cloud storage solutions presents significant expansion potential for local and global vendors.
- Major Companies: NEC, Fujitsu, Hitachi, and emerging startups like Gluon Storage are pivotal players shaping the competitive landscape.

Technological Trends Shaping Japan Distributed Storage Systems Market
Emerging technologies are significantly influencing the evolution of Japan’s distributed storage landscape. Cloud-native architectures, AI-driven data management, and edge computing are becoming integral components. The adoption of software-defined storage (SDS) solutions is accelerating, enabling flexible, scalable, and cost-effective data management across distributed environments.
Furthermore, advancements in NVMe over Fabrics (NoF) and high-speed interconnects are improving performance metrics, making storage solutions more suitable for real-time analytics and AI workloads. The integration of security features such as encryption, access controls, and compliance automation is critical, especially given Japan’s stringent data privacy regulations. The market is also witnessing increased adoption of hybrid cloud models, combining on-premises and cloud resources to optimize cost and performance. These technological shifts are fostering innovation, expanding use cases, and creating new revenue streams for vendors.

PESTLE Analysis of Japan Distributed Storage Systems Market
- Political: Strong government support for digital infrastructure and cybersecurity initiatives fosters a conducive environment for market growth.
- Economic: Japan’s stable economy and high enterprise IT spending underpin sustained demand for advanced storage solutions.
- Social: Growing awareness of data privacy and security among consumers and businesses influences product development and compliance standards.
- Technological: Rapid adoption of AI, IoT, and cloud technologies accelerates innovation in distributed storage architectures.
- Legal: Stringent data sovereignty laws necessitate localized solutions and compliance-focused offerings.
- Environmental: Emphasis on energy-efficient data centers and sustainable IT practices impacts hardware design and operational strategies.
